What Trojan-Ransom.Win32.Blocker.kxtj virus can do?

  • Injection (inter-process)
  • Creates RWX memory
  • Detected script timer window indicative of sleep style evasion
  • Reads data out of its own binary image
  • A scripting utility was executed
  • Uses Windows utilities for basic functionality
  • Attempts to repeatedly call a single API many times in order to delay analysis time
  • Creates or sets a registry key to a long series of bytes, possibly to store a binary or malware config
  • A potential decoy document was displayed to the user
  • Installs itself for autorun at Windows startup
  • Stores JavaScript or a script command in the registry, likely for persistence or configuration
  • Creates a hidden or system file
  • Network activity detected but not expressed in API logs
